How to turn the water, electricity and gas?

1. Where does the water, electricity and gas turn?

1. Water, electricity and gas are handled in the business hall and electric power business hall of the water supply company. You need to bring the property ownership certificate, your ID card, the application for water transfer and the application for electricity transfer, which need to be handled by the former owner together.

Second, how to transfer the water, electricity and gas of second-hand houses?

1. Transfer of electricity meter: When handing over the house, the buyer is advised to personally check whether the electricity meter has moved or been modified. At the same time, the names of meters in newly-built commercial housing are basically the names of owners or developers. Therefore, in addition to checking the meter reading, both parties should bring their identity documents, real estate licenses and private seals. Go to the local electric power business hall to handle the transfer and renaming procedures of electric meters and settle all the arrears of electric meters;

2. Settlement of water meter bills: Most properties do not need to go through the water meter transfer procedures. However, according to the agreement in the sales contract when handing over the house, both parties need to read the meter, and the owner will settle the fees owed according to the actual meter reading;

3. Transfer of gas: Both parties must show the house sales contract, and indicate that the house price includes the gas facility fee or the free transfer of gas equipment, as well as their ID cards and the recent gas bill of the former party. Both parties shall go to the gas department to handle the transfer and name change procedures in person. If there is no agreement or the agreement is not clear, the gas department will not handle it.
